Advanced Research Chemist

Responsibilities

  • Serve as a role model for safety, actively engaging coworkers and participating in division and group safety programs.
  • Perform routine and specialized NMR analytical testing to support research & development, applications development, technical services, and manufacturing.
  • Design and execute NMR studies, analyze and interpret data, and identify results requiring further investigation.
  • Collaborate with scientists and engineers to design analytical approaches, interpret results, and develop nonstandard testing methods as needed.
  • Manage multiple projects with varying priorities and timelines, working independently with minimal supervision.
  • Demonstrate strong project management skills, including setting expectations, defining milestones, and driving execution.
  • Maintain an open-access laboratory environment and provide training and technical guidance to other scientists.
  • Monitor and assess instrument performance and reliability, identify improvement opportunities, and lead continuous improvement efforts.
  • Prepare technical reports to document analytical results and project outcomes.
  • Write, review, and approve test methods and job aids for NMR instrumentation and techniques.
  • Mentor and train chemists and technicians as needed.

Qualifications

  • PhD in Chemistry, Materials Science, or a related physical science preferred; BS or MS with 5+ years of relevant experience will also be considered.
  • Proven experience in structure elucidation using solution-state NMR spectroscopy.
  • Experience developing new experimental designs, including exploration of emerging NMR technologies and techniques.
  • Strong foundation in structural organic chemistry.
  • Proficiency with NMR acquisition and data analysis software.
  • Demonstrated ability to troubleshoot instrumentation and technical issues.
  • Strong collaborator and team-oriented mindset, with the ability to work across organizational boundaries.
  • Innovative, creative thinker with sound scientific judgment and a willingness to take calculated risks.
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ills.
  • Experience with complementary analytical techniques such as LC-MS, IR, and UV-Vis spectroscopy.
